Bluestone Jewellery & Lifestyle Ltd delivered a robust weekly performance, surging 13.95% from Rs.458.50 to Rs.522.45 between 9 and 13 March 2026, significantly outperforming the Sensex which declined 4.87% over the same period. This strong price appreciation came amid a backdrop of mixed technical signals and a notable downgrade to a Strong Sell rating by MarketsMojo, reflecting underlying fundamental concerns despite short-term gains.

Monday, 9 March: Downgrade to Strong Sell Amid Technical and Fundamental Concerns

On 9 March 2026, Bluestone Jewellery & Lifestyle Ltd was downgraded by MarketsMOJO from Sell to Strong Sell, reflecting a deterioration in technical trends, valuation metrics, and financial fundamentals. Despite this negative rating shift, the stock price rose sharply by 4.07% to close at Rs.477.15, outperforming the Sensex which fell 1.91% to 34,557.39. The downgrade was driven by a shift in technical momentum from sideways to mildly bearish, elevated valuation risks due to high promoter share pledging (98.8%), and weak long-term financial metrics including a Debt to EBITDA ratio of 12.27 times and a 54% decline in profits over the past year.

The technical indicators presented a mixed picture: MACD and KST showed no strong bullish signals, Bollinger Bands suggested mild bearish pressure, and the Relative Strength Index (RSI) remained neutral on a weekly scale but bearish monthly. The Dow Theory and On-Balance Volume (OBV) indicators also reflected uncertainty, with mildly bullish weekly but bearish monthly signals. These factors contributed to the cautious stance despite the stock’s intraday gains.

Tuesday, 10 March: Strong Price Momentum Continues with 5.24% Gain

The bullish momentum extended into 10 March as Bluestone Jewellery surged 5.24% to Rs.502.15, supported by increased volume of 32,978 shares. This gain contrasted with the Sensex’s 1.30% rise to 35,005.20, indicating the stock’s relative strength amid a recovering market. The price action suggested that short-term traders were capitalising on the technical momentum shift despite the Strong Sell rating. The stock’s proximity to its 52-week low of Rs.400.40 may have attracted bargain hunters, although the broader technical outlook remained cautious.

Wednesday to Friday, 11-13 March: Steady Gains Amid Market Weakness

From 11 to 13 March, Bluestone Jewellery continued its upward trajectory, closing at Rs.516.10 (+2.78%), Rs.519.25 (+0.61%), and Rs.522.45 (+0.62%) respectively. These incremental gains occurred despite the Sensex declining sharply over the same period, falling 1.36%, 0.66%, and 2.29% on these days to close at 34,529.78, 34,300.49, and 33,516.43 respectively. The stock’s resilience amid broader market weakness highlighted its short-term outperformance and investor interest in the jewellery sector’s potential recovery.

Volume remained robust, peaking at 49,770 shares on 11 March before moderating. The technical momentum, while still classified as mildly bearish, showed signs of stabilisation with the Relative Strength Index maintaining a neutral stance. However, the underlying fundamental concerns, including high leverage and declining profitability, continued to temper enthusiasm.

Key Takeaways from the Week

Positive Signals: Bluestone Jewellery demonstrated strong short-term price momentum, gaining 13.95% over the week and consistently outperforming the Sensex’s 4.87% decline. The stock’s volume trends supported this rally, indicating genuine investor interest despite the broader market weakness. The recent quarterly results showed record net sales of ₹748.65 crores and a 226.97% quarter-on-quarter surge in operating profit, suggesting operational improvements.

Cautionary Signals: The downgrade to a Strong Sell rating underscores significant risks. Technical indicators shifted to a mildly bearish trend, with mixed momentum signals and no clear bullish confirmation. The company’s financial fundamentals remain weak, with a high Debt to EBITDA ratio of 12.27 times, a 54% decline in profits over the past year, and 98.8% promoter share pledging, which heightens vulnerability to market downturns. The Mojo Score of 29.0 and Market Cap Grade of 3 further reflect structural weaknesses and limited scale.

Conclusion: Strong Weekly Gains Amid Underlying Risks

Bluestone Jewellery & Lifestyle Ltd’s 13.95% weekly gain stands out as a notable outperformance against a declining Sensex, driven by short-term technical momentum and improved quarterly results. However, the downgrade to Strong Sell and the mixed technical signals highlight persistent fundamental and valuation concerns. Investors should weigh the stock’s recent price strength against its elevated financial risks and cautious technical outlook. The week’s developments suggest that while tactical opportunities may exist, a prudent approach remains warranted given the company’s structural challenges and uncertain market environment.
